Transaction 61df42e7b4a008a11da1a03f255c75b7980471dc9cbedccd169e7c60ec61a0b5
1 Input
1 Output
-
61df42e7b4a008a11da1a03f255c75b7980471dc9cbedccd169e7c60ec61a0b5:0
- value
- 186976
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3b15cfee2c11073e5f0d963dfc34a99d60e6b5d
- address
- bc1quwc4elhzcyg88e0sm93als62n8tqu66a0q23f6